October 2012 : Research based on DotEcon’s Spectrum Awards Database looks at link between award type and 3G diffusion

A recent paper by M Zaber and M Sirbu examines the effects of various spectrum management policies such as mandating a particular technological standard in a spectrum band and awarding spectrum by auction on 3G diffusion rates. The authors use … Continue reading →
